Pasig blaze leaves 5 dead

Five people, including three minors, were killed after a fire broke out in a residential area in Barangay Buting, Pasig City late Wednesday evening.
According to the Bureau of Fire Protection (BFP), the fire started around 10:48 PM at a four-storey residential building along E. Mendoza Street. It was declared fire out by midnight.
Barangay officials reported that among the fatalities were a mother and her two children, aged 2 and 11, as well as their neighbors — a government employee and his 15-year-old son. The bodies were recovered Thursday morning.
Initial investigation showed that the victims were trapped inside the burning house. The building was reportedly made of light materials, and its deteriorated floors may have contributed to the rapid spread of the fire.
Firefighters faced difficulty reaching the site due to the narrow streets leading to the area.
Meanwhile, at least 18 families, composed of 53 individuals, were affected by the blaze and are currently staying at a temporary evacuation center.
Fire inspectors are still determining the cause of the fire.
